HOLLYWOOD, Calif. – Online sex doll shop DollPimp has announced the site is now shipping dolls that have integrated Evas Dolls’ voice activated motorized sex doll technology enabling “certain full-body models to physically lift and shift their legs when spoken too.”
“Currently available for the Evas Doll 170cm L-Cup and 182cm F-Cup bodies, the system uses internal motors to physically lift, lower, spread and reposition the doll’s legs in response to spoken commands,” DollPimp explained in the announcement.
DollPimp noted that commands the select doll models respond to include “lifting either leg, spreading the legs, straightening individual legs, performing programmed split and straddle movements and lowering the legs.” DollPimp said users can also “configure preferred movements and poses” themselves.
The company added that the dolls’ voice recognition capability currently supports English and Chinese.
“This is a significant development because we’re moving beyond joints that simply offer more articulation,” said Ray from DollPimp. “The motors are actually supplying the force required to move the legs of a full-size doll in response to a voice command.”
In the announcement, DollPimp observed that “unlike a conventional tight-joint skeleton, the motorized legs use loose-style joints and rely on the powered system for self-positioning.”
“Manually created leg poses require external support. The system operates through an external power connection rather than an internal battery,” the company added.
DollPimp has published three factory demonstrations of the dolls’ technology, including a “floor demonstration, an unobstructed factory-table test and a suspended test showing the legs moving while the doll’s feet remain off the ground.”
The 6-DOF (“degrees of freedom”) upgrade adds approximately 6 kg (13.2 pounds) to the body, the company said.
